    Default help i found a staple in my cheeseburger.

    well guys something really strange happen to me today at a local chain restaurant, i ordered a bacon cheese burger and about 3 quarters the way into it i felt something sharp poke the inside of my mouth after biting into my burger, i spit out one piece of what can i only describe as a black staple because of its size but it may have been a black metal wire about the size of a regular office staple when bent flat, i spit it out and was going to swallow everything else in my mouth and then i got poked again, there was another in there as well. I alerted the waitress and she called the manager. she was confused and scared just as i was she told me that my meal would be free and that i could order anything i wanted off of the menu free of charge but after nearly swallowing metal i didn't want to take my chances on another piece of food. She took my plate and the two staples away from me and threw them out, minutes later she then gave me her business card with a coupon for 2 free entires and apologized again and again. I left a larger tip for the waitress and promptly got out of there. I am considering seeking legal action with the chain restaurant so i will not disclose the name but i was just wondering what would you guys do? I don't want to be another sue happy American but i feel like i was wronged and this could have turned out much worse if say my pregnant wife ordered this burger or perhaps one of my children. I realize my legal grounds are slim but i am sure they would hate to have bad press like this so they would be willing to settle out of court but I just am unsure what to do, i value all of your opinions and and any advice or comments are appreciated. thanks

    In my opinion, legal action should be considered after you have decided what remedy you believe is fair given the circumstance you are trying to resolve. In other words, make believe that there is no legal system. You almost ate two staples. What could that restaurant do to make it up to you? Decide what that is and ask for it. If you get it, you're done--because it's not about what you COULD get (for example, by extorting $$$ out of them so you don't reveal this problem to the press)--it's about what is right.

    That's the thought process I recommend. What would I do? Absolutely nothing. From your description, their response was swift and appropriate. You didn't suffer any damage to your mouth or anything else--and even if you got a scratch in your mouth, I would not consider that minor injury worthy of any compensation beyond what they offered.

    As for your concern with regard to what COULD have happened--it didn't. The ONLY grounds under which I would even consider taking action would be repeated similar events at the same restaurant where, despite my reports to management, no action was taken to prevent future events and I felt that they would continue to be negligent unless I took action and forced them to clean up their act.

    As a policeman I am constantly on the lookout for junk in my food when I eat out on-duty. As you know, people think it is particularly funny to spit in a cop's burger. (It's not, by the way)

    Here is what I would do.

    1, If I thought it was deliberate- File a police report, get the names of witnesses and keep the staples for the policeman.

    2. I would then file my civil lawsuit if I indeed suffered an injury. If no injury, guess what... there is no civil case. You have to have an actual injury either physical or financial. (Don't try the emotional distress argument, it's garbage and you will look like loon. They will also call everyone who knew you in grade school and will bring out in court that you sucked your thumb and wet the bed until age 12. They're ruthless).

    3. If I didn't think it was intentional and was a supplier I would;

    A. Notify the manager so they could take the burgers off the menu
    B. Notify the health department
    C. Call and write a letter to the President, CEO and District manager of the restaurant.
    D. No police report or civil lawsuit if I believe it is accidental and I have not been injured physically or financially.

    This is just my 2 cents and likely what a court of law would expect from most people as normal reaction.

    Two times in the past 5 years I had a situation that legally - I was in the right. The first situation got 13 months of my time- and the second situation got 7 months of my time. I really don't think it was worth the amount of tedious records I had to keep- reconstruct the events- writing detailed accounts- providing evidence. Photos, police reports, complaints, Atty. general office form, better business bureau forms, blah blah blah.

    Not to tell you what to do, but it is a lot of effort involved when really you were not damaged. I hate to say this, but this kind of thing happens a lot.

    Let me say one thing that you SHOULD do TODAY in my opinion, you need to report this to the USDA and county health department (BOTH)- they will follow up and check food safety issues. These staples probably were from the packer/manufacturer. Unless you were at a restaurant that pats their own burgers (highly unlikely) they bought these patties pre-pressed and frozen. There probably needs to be a situation report and inspection of the restaurant and processing plants ASAP.

    Don't mess with calling the restaurant- waste off time.
    Make these 2 calls TODAY.
